#!/bin/bash
#################################################################################
# Script: check_kes
# Author: Michael Geschwinder (Maerkischer-Kreis)
# Description: Plugin for Nagios to check Kaspersky Endpoint Security Server
#
# History:
# 20170323 Created plugin (types: lastagentconnect, lastfullscan, lastupdate, licensinfo, viruscount)
# 20170324 Fixed Update Check, Added Jobstatus, Added parameter taskid
# 20170410 Added Cached Hostfile, Modified Viruscount Check
#
#################################################################################################################
# Usage: ./check_kes.sh -H host -S DBServer -t type [-w warning] [-c critical] [-D debug] [-i JobID]
##################################################################################################################
help="check_kes (c) 2017 Michael Geschwinder published under GPL license
\nUsage: ./check_kes.sh -H host -S DBServer -t type [-i jobid] [-w warning] [-c critical] [-D debug]
\nRequirements: sqlcmd, awk, sed, grep\n
\nOptions: \t-H hostname of the Host you want to check\n\t\t-S DBServer where the status of the host should be found (most common your KES Server)\n\t\t-D enable Debug \n\t\t-t Type to check, see list below\n\t\t-i comma seperated list of job ids (Check your database!)
\t\t-w Warning Threshold (optional)\n\t\t-c Critical Threshold (optional)\n
\nTypes:\t\tlastagentconnect -> Checks when the adminagent was last connected\n
\t\tlastfullscan -> Checks when the last fullscan ran\n
\t\tlastupdate -> Checks when the virus definitions have been updated\n
\t\tlicensinfo -> Checks if the license is near of expiring\n
\t\tviruscount -> Checks how many viruses are detected"
